[QUOTE="the Jester, post: 4042266, member: 1210"] Just to whet your appetites for Beyond Bile Mountain, here are the stats for the "spider devourers"- epic spider eaters. For the record, they are [i]outside[/i] the mountain- but then, when the pcs return to the area to check up on things, they are going to have a few shocks waiting for them. Y'see, the King of Bile has ended his long period of idleness at last. [B] SPIDER DEVOURERS--- CR 27[/B] Advanced foul paragon spider eaters NE huge aberrations [B]Init [/B]+13; [B]Senses[/B] darkvision 60’, detect life, low-light vision, scent; Listen +, Spot + [B]Aura[/B] sickness 20’ (DC 57) [B]Languages[/B] Understands Aquan, Dwarven, Elven, Forinthian, Giant, Peshan [B]AC[/B] 57 (-2 size, +9 dex, +15 natural, +12 luck, +12 insight, +1 dodge), touch 42, flat-footed 37; Mobility [B]Hit Dice[/B] 12d10 +336 +144 (546 hp); [B]DR [/B]10/epic [B]Fast Healing[/B] 20; [B]Regeneration[/B] 30 (good) [B]Resist[/B] cold 10, fire 10; [B]SR[/B] 49 [B]Immune[/B] charm, disease, paralyzation, stench; freedom of movement [B]Fort[/B] +48, [B]Ref [/B]+27,[B] Will [/B]+27 [B] Speed[/B] 90 ft. (18 squares), fly 180 ft. (36 squares) (good) [B]Melee[/B] sting +56 (2d6+41 plus disease plus poison) and bite +51 (3d6+30 plus disease) [B]Base Atk[/B] +12; Grp +66 [B]Space[/B] 15 ft.; [B]Reach[/B] 10 ft. [B]Atk Options[/B] disruptive smite 3/day, epic strike, poison (DC 60, initial damage none, secondary damage paralysis for 1d8+5 weeks; inflicts disease as well), Spring Attack [B]Special Actions [/B]implant [B]Spell-like Abilities (CL 15):[/B] 3/day- greater dispel magic, haste, see invisibility. [B] Str[/B] 53,[B] Dex[/B] 28, [B]Con [/B]66, [B]Int[/B] 23, [B]Wis[/B] 37, [B]Cha[/B] 25 [B]Feats [/B]Alertness, Dodge, Great Fortitude (B), Improved Initiative, Mobility, Power Attack (B), Spring Attack [B]Skills[/B] Listen +24, Spot +25 (+10 competence bonus to all skill checks, included in listed skills) [B]Sickening Aura (Su):[/B] A foul creature gives off an aura in a 20’ radius that requires all creatures not immune to disease to make Fort saves, DC 57, to avoid being sickened as long as they are in the radius. A creature that makes its save is immune to that foul creature’s aura for 24 hours. Note that creatures affected by the aura are subject to disease. [B]Disease (Ex):[/B] Any creature struck by a spider devourer’s natural attacks or affected by any of its special attack forms is infected by a terrible supernatural form of cackle fever (Fort DC 60; incubation instantaneous; damage 1d6 wisdom). If the character’s wisdom reaches 0 through the effects of this disease, the victim dies and rises the next night at midnight as a wraith. [B]Disruptive Smite (Su):[/B] 3/day a foul creature can declare a disruptive smite before rolling to hit. This attack gains a bonus on attack rolls equal to the foul creature’s cha bonus and a bonus to damage equal to the foul creature’s hit dice. This extra damage is vile damage. Naturally, this also inflicts the foul creature’s victim with disease. [/QUOTE]
